Game Description
BlazBlue blasts onto handhelds with this re-invention of Continuum Shift that delivers all the action of the console-based original with added handheld-only features. Experience the same robust story mode, this time topped off with exclusive bonus content. You'll fight with the full roster of 18 Continuum Shift characters as you recruit members to your team and conquer new Legion maps. See how long you can survive the new Abyss Mode, which challenges you to reach the top of the ranks by getting your character to the bottom. Familiar console modes Arcade, Training, and Score Attack are all here, along with BlazBlue's unique anime-style visuals.

IGN Review (4.5 out of 10)
BlazBlue: Continuum Shift II is a very Japanese fighting game. This doesn't faze me anymore due to my long exposure to and infatuation with Japanese pop culture, but I imagine Lolita vampires, squirrel girls, and calling rounds "rebels" would confuse the average gamer.
